Confluence Investment Management LLC increased its holdings in UFP Industries, Inc. (NASDAQ:UFPI – Free Report) by 84.6% during the third quarter, according to its most recent disclosure with the SEC. The institutional investor owned 23,414 shares of the construction company’s stock after buying an additional 10,728 shares during the period. Confluence Investment Management LLC’s holdings in UFP Industries were worth $2,189,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

UFP Industries Price Performance
Shares of NASDAQ:UFPI opened at $91.53 on Wednesday. The company has a quick ratio of 3.23, a current ratio of 4.49 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.07. The stock has a market cap of $5.33 billion, a PE ratio of 16.92 and a beta of 1.49. The company’s fifty day moving average is $91.58 and its 200 day moving average is $96.67. UFP Industries, Inc. has a 52 week low of $87.11 and a 52 week high of $120.00.
UFP Industries (NASDAQ:UFPI –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ings data on Wednesday, October 29th. The construction company reported $1.29 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, missing analysts’ consensus estimates of $1.37 by ($0.08). The company had revenue of $1.56 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$1.61 billion. UFP Industries had a net margin of 5.00% and a return on equity of 10.18%. The firm’s quarterly revenue was down 5.4%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period last year, the business posted $1.64 earnings per share. Research analysts anticipate that UFP Industries, Inc. will post 7.08 earnings per share for the current year.

About UFP Industries
UFP Industries, Inc, founded in 1955 and headquartered in Grand Rapids, Michigan, designs, manufactures, and distributes a broad range of wood and wood-alternative products. The company operates through two primary segments: UFP Retail Solutions, which supplies building materials and components to home improvement retailers and lumber dealers, and UFP Distribution Solutions, which offers packaging, pallets, skids, and other industrial products for a variety of end markets. Its product portfolio includes treated and untreated lumber, engineered wood, decking, railing, fencing, vinyl sheets and profiles, and custom-designed packaging solutions.
With manufacturing facilities and distribution centers across the United States, Canada, Mexico and Europe, UFP Industries serves professional contractors, industrial customers, and do-it-yourself consumers.
